Transaction dd875b59aeed7559ccf73f0488b4bea50cdc97fae18b10cd40867f8d21c1bc23

34 Input
2 Outputs
  • dd875b59aeed7559ccf73f0488b4bea50cdc97fae18b10cd40867f8d21c1bc23:0
  • value  3332826
    address  3JkWVZivPoNnkcShsxU2hDW9mxcEYvopVD
  • dd875b59aeed7559ccf73f0488b4bea50cdc97fae18b10cd40867f8d21c1bc23:1
  • value  27900000
    address  1B6ba8vLEwkivgyjKzMgf9XBGmM5GcCqW4